"Identifier not found Form2"

0

Witam, mam problem otóż gdy chciałem sobie zrobić taki program " logowanie ", chciałbym żeby było tak że gdy się wpisze w Edit1, Edit2, login i hasło i po kliknięciu na buttona otworzyło Form2.

 procedure TForm1.Button1Click(Sender: TObject);
begin
  if (Edit1.Text = 'user') and (Edit2.Text = 'user') then
begin
  Form1.Hide;
  Form2.Show;

end;
    end;           

Próbowałem również

 procedure TForm1.Button1Click(Sender: TObject);
begin
  if (Edit1.Text = 'user') and (Edit2.Text = 'user') then
begin
  Form2.Showmodal;

end;
    end;           

Wszystko niby dobrze, ale wywala mi taki błąd:

 unit1.pas(51,8) Error:Identifier  not found "Form2"  

Nie wiem czemu mi wywala ten błąd, przecież mam stworzoną Formę 2 i jej name to : Form2.

1

Musisz w sekcji USES wskazać gdzie ta form2 jest (jeżeli zostawiłeś domyślne nazwy będzie to unit2)

0

Dzięki za pomoc, dodałem w Unit1 w Uses : Unit2 i działa.

1 użytkowników online, w tym zalogowanych: 0, gości: 1